Nice info passed on those 2 threads. Mere fact it's a home based system and you want only 8 channels then something like a Lorex or Swann might not be so bad.
Analog 1080p with DVR
https://www.lorextechnology.com/hd-dvr- ... 80-88W-1-p
Digital IP 4K with NVR
https://www.lorextechnology.com/4k-ip-c ... 844NVW-1-p
Depends on how deep your pocket is. I have 37 cameras spanning 4 systems. Oldest one is 4 years old and the newest is 2 years old. All systems are working perfect. In those 4 years, I had 3 issues. In 2 systems, the power adapter went bad and for the third system, a cable went bad due to my own mistake however I thought initially it was a defect which Lorex replaced under standard warranty for free. So I owe them a cable lol.
